He was apprehended by authorities in a nearby parking lot early the next morning.AgenciesRepresentative ImageA 17-year-old Indian-origin teenager has been charged with allegedly killing his mother and 14-year-old brother at their home in Acton, Massachusetts, according to a report by The Times of India. The teenager, identified as Arjun, faces two murder charges, as well as multiple counts of assault and battery. He is also accused of taking and using his mother's car without permission after the killings.Police said Arjun allegedly attacked his mother, Sudha Venkatesan, 45, and his younger brother, Siddharth Aravind, inside their Martha Lane home on Tuesday. He had been unable to get in touch with his family. A tutor who was due to visit the house also could not reach anyone.According to investigators, the father had spoken to Sudha earlier that morning before leaving for work. Siddharth was last seen at around noon.When officers reached the residence, they found both Sudha and Siddharth dead. Siddharth was found on the first floor, while Sudha was located in the finished basement. Police said both had "obvious trauma".The exact cause and manner of death have not yet been released by the chief medical examiner. Investigators believed he had left in his mother's vehicle and launched a search for him.He was located early Wednesday in the vehicle at a parking lot in Wayland, Massachusetts. Police had gone there after responding to an unrelated alarm. Arjun was arrested without incident.Police cite concerning online searchesThe Middlesex County District Attorney's Office said the investigation had also uncovered what it described as concerning behaviour by the teenager before the incident."The subsequent investigation indicates that Arjun had recently been demonstrating concerning behaviour, including using the internet and ChatGPT to make searches for theoretical ideas or fantasies regarding killing his family,” the statement said.Arjun was initially expected to appear in Lowell juvenile court on Wednesday. However, that court does not have jurisdiction over murder cases.He will instead be arraigned in Concord District Court on the murder charges and related assault and battery counts. The charges linked to the alleged unauthorised use and theft of the vehicle are also part of the case.
